Transaction 87068fa2251f821a31d336f1885400b281c06d936c258b717878ef371cf2a900
1 Input
1 Output
-
87068fa2251f821a31d336f1885400b281c06d936c258b717878ef371cf2a900:0
- value
- 139990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9042d6ca7934b03092794dfc80d0b2a93b8234a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PhgG2842GEPH66Hkp3F5tLZEnC4rZLtEq